Early Life and Career

Born in 2005, Mainoo joined Manchester United’s academy at a young age, honing his skills and showcasing his talent on various youth teams. Known for his agility, vision, and tactical awareness on the pitch, he quickly became a standout player within the United academy system. Following a series of impressive performances, he was included in the first team squad for the FA Cup, highlighting his rapid development as a player.

Playing Style and Strengths

As a midfielder, Mainoo possesses a unique playing style characterized by his ability to control the tempo of the game. His technical abilities allow him to navigate tight spaces, while his innate understanding of positioning helps him maintain balance in both defensive and offensive transitions. Coaches have praised his work ethic and dedication towards improvement, indicating that he can continue to evolve into a key player for the team.
